Arctic touch brings snow

Winter arrived with a bang at the weekend as thunder accompanied snow, hail and sleet in south Lincolnshire.

Just a week after residents enjoyed above-average temperatures, the heating was on and log-burners lit as the chilly blast arrived on Saturday evening.

While there was much greater snowfall further north, the Sutton Bridge area was a picture of winter for a while.

The storm passed, but parts of the Fens into Norfolk and Cambridgeshire also had a covering of snow and hail as the temperature plummeted.

Bonfire parties this weekend should be fine – but it will be cloudy.
